Event Description

This two-hour course covers the IRS collection process, detailing each step from the initial notice to enforced collection actions and payment options. You'll gain a thorough understanding of how the IRS initiates collections, what taxpayers should expect as the process unfolds, and the various options for settling debts. We will review when Form 433-A or 433-B is required, and discuss the specific criteria for submitting an Offer in Compromise (OIC) to settle tax debt for less than the full amount owed. This session is designed to provide tax professionals with the tools to guide their clients through the IRS collection process, ensuring compliance and presenting the best possible payment solutions. We’ll also review key scenarios where Forms 433 and OIC are necessary, providing practical insight for resolving tax liabilities.
